Path to TopVI

Hopefully this is a simple one...
I am using LabVIEW V 7.1. How can I obtain the path of TopVI from a subVI that resides in another directory?

Use the VI Server functions coupled with the Call Chain function. The Call Chain doesn't care about physical locations.

Very clever - thanks. The call chain can be lengthy and the TopVI is not always the same name.

From the output "Call chain" I put in a "Array size" and subtracted 1 for the input to the index array.

OK, so you're really want to know the parent VI rather than the "top" VI. In that case, the index of 1 will work for you.
